Summary of this Book...
This book is about a sisteen year old girl named Gemma Doyle who witnesses her mother's death through a vision, which actually happened to be true. After her mother's death, she moves to London to go to an all girls' school of etiquette called Spence where she makes a few friends and eventually shares her secret with the girls, her vision. It isn't long before Gemma learns of an ancient evil who is after her for her powers, and is warned by a young man named Kartik to not use her powers. Gemma disobeys him and enters the realms, a mystical area where everything you wish will come true. Soon, the evil that Kartik warned her about comes true and it is up to her to destroy it.
